That’s why … Web15 de oct. de 2024 · Welsh Government policy The UK, Wales and other devolved nations have policies and legislation in place to protect and restore nature. In Wales, this includes the Environment (Wales) Act 2016, the Wellbeing of Future Generations (Wales) Act 2015, and Welsh Governments Nature Recovery Plan. WebDeclares a nature emergency. 6. Calls on the Welsh Government to: a) introduce legally binding requirement to reverse biodiversity loss through statutory targets; b) legislate to establish an independent environmental governance body for Wales.
